電力故障定位系統(tǒng)的分析與設(shè)計

電力故障定位系統(tǒng)的分析與設(shè)計

ID:33394290

大?。?6.68 KB

頁數(shù):13頁

時間:2019-02-25

電力故障定位系統(tǒng)的分析與設(shè)計_第1頁
電力故障定位系統(tǒng)的分析與設(shè)計_第2頁
電力故障定位系統(tǒng)的分析與設(shè)計_第3頁
電力故障定位系統(tǒng)的分析與設(shè)計_第4頁
電力故障定位系統(tǒng)的分析與設(shè)計_第5頁
資源描述:

《電力故障定位系統(tǒng)的分析與設(shè)計》由會員上傳分享,免費在線閱讀,更多相關(guān)內(nèi)容在工程資料-天天文庫。

1、電力故障定位系統(tǒng)的分析與設(shè)計摘要:本文首先介紹了電力故障定位系統(tǒng)的研究背景,在大量文獻積累的基礎(chǔ)上,對電力故障定位系統(tǒng)進行了總結(jié),并提出了當(dāng)前國內(nèi)電力故障定位系統(tǒng)所存在的問題,指出了電力故障定位系統(tǒng)研究的內(nèi)容、意義和重要性,規(guī)劃了電力故障定位系統(tǒng)研究的主要工作;還對與電力故障定位系統(tǒng)的相關(guān)技術(shù)進行了分析與探討,其中包括了基于SOA架構(gòu)的技術(shù)架構(gòu)體系,對微軟.NETFramework框架、互聯(lián)網(wǎng)信息服務(wù)IIS和SQLSERVER數(shù)據(jù)庫等進行了詳細(xì)的介紹,對MVC設(shè)計模式進行了概述,同時還介紹了該領(lǐng)域一些具

2、有代表性的思想,此外對包括面向?qū)ο蠹夹g(shù)在內(nèi)的系統(tǒng)開發(fā)方法進行了簡要描述。關(guān)鍵詞:電力故障定位;需求分析;系統(tǒng)設(shè)計中圖分類號:F407文獻標(biāo)識碼:A一、系統(tǒng)開發(fā)方法及相關(guān)技術(shù)電力故障定位系統(tǒng)采用基于SOA架構(gòu)的微軟.NET技術(shù)進行軟件開發(fā)。應(yīng)用微軟的.NETFramework框架三層架構(gòu),將數(shù)據(jù)層(DAL)、應(yīng)用層(UI)和業(yè)務(wù)層(BLL)進行了分離,業(yè)務(wù)層通過數(shù)據(jù)層訪問數(shù)據(jù)庫,保護數(shù)據(jù)安全,利于負(fù)載平衡,提高運行效率,方便構(gòu)建不同網(wǎng)絡(luò)環(huán)境下的分布式應(yīng)用其中。業(yè)務(wù)層的主要作用是接收用戶的指令或者數(shù)據(jù)輸入,

3、同時負(fù)責(zé)將業(yè)務(wù)邏輯層的處理結(jié)果顯示給用戶。應(yīng)用層主要對用戶的請求接受,以及數(shù)據(jù)的返回,為客戶端提供應(yīng)用程序的訪問。這樣,其主要目的是降低業(yè)務(wù)系統(tǒng)各層之間的或其他系統(tǒng)間的耦合度,提供安全數(shù)據(jù)通信,提高系統(tǒng)可擴展性、兼容性以及集成能力。1.1SOA架構(gòu)SOA架構(gòu),是英文ServiceOrientedArchitecture的縮寫,即面向服務(wù)的架構(gòu),它是指在Internet環(huán)境下,通過連接能完成特定任務(wù)的獨立功能實體實現(xiàn)的一種軟件系統(tǒng)的組件模型,它將應(yīng)用程序的不同功能單元(稱為服務(wù))通過這些服務(wù)之間定義良好的

4、接口和契約聯(lián)系起來,從而使得構(gòu)建在各種各樣的系統(tǒng)中的服務(wù)可以以一種統(tǒng)一和通用的方式進行交互。傳統(tǒng)的Web(HTML/HTTP)技術(shù)有效的解決了人與信息系統(tǒng)的交互和溝通問題。而WEB服務(wù)(XML/SOAP/WSDL)技術(shù)更為有效的解決了信息系統(tǒng)之間的交互和溝通問題。SOA架構(gòu)采用了面向服務(wù)的商業(yè)建模技術(shù)和WEB服務(wù)技術(shù),從而實現(xiàn)了系統(tǒng)間的松耦合,以及系統(tǒng)間的整合與協(xié)同。因此,SOA架構(gòu)的一個服務(wù)用.NET或J2EE都可以實現(xiàn),因而使用該服務(wù)的應(yīng)用程序可以在不同的平臺之上,使用的語言也可以不同。鑒于SOA架

5、構(gòu)的巨大優(yōu)越性,全球所有的軟件公司,如ORACLE.微軟、IBM、金蝶等,都相繼推出了支持SOA架構(gòu)的軟件開發(fā)平臺或軟件系統(tǒng)。這樣,更加迅速地促進了SOA架構(gòu)的完善和推廣,因而J2EE和.NET兩大軟件開發(fā)平臺都完全支持SOA架構(gòu)的軟件開發(fā)全流程。SOA架構(gòu)包含了運行環(huán)境、編程模型、架構(gòu)風(fēng)格和相關(guān)方法論等在內(nèi)的一整套新的分布式軟件系統(tǒng)構(gòu)造方法和環(huán)境,涵蓋了服務(wù)的整個生命周期:建模-開發(fā)-整合-部署-運行-管理。WSDL是Web服務(wù)描述語言,是英文WebServicesDescriptionLanguag

6、e的縮寫。它其實是一個XML實例文檔,符合用于服務(wù)請求方和服務(wù)提供者之間的通信的W3C標(biāo)準(zhǔn)XML語法。它描述Web服務(wù)如何工作。正是由于WSDL文件,Web服務(wù)才被稱為'‘自描述”,因為可以從WSDL文件生成SOAP消息。事實上,很多工具都可以從WSDL文件創(chuàng)建客戶機代碼。UDDI是一種目錄服務(wù),使用它可以對Webservices進行注冊和搜索。是英文UniversalDescription,DiscoveryandIntegration的縮寫,可譯為"通用描述、發(fā)現(xiàn)與集成服務(wù)”。SOAP是一種輕量的、

7、簡單的、基于XML的簡單對象訪問協(xié)議,它被設(shè)計成在WEB上交換結(jié)構(gòu)化的和固化的信息。SOAP可以和現(xiàn)存的許多因特網(wǎng)協(xié)議和格式結(jié)合使用,包括超文本傳輸協(xié)議(HTTP),簡單郵件傳輸協(xié)議(SMTP),多用途網(wǎng)際郵件擴充協(xié)議(MIME)。它還支持從消息系統(tǒng)到遠(yuǎn)程過程調(diào)用(RPC)等大量的應(yīng)用程序。1.2微軟?NETFramwork框架微軟.NETFramework框架是支持生成和運行下一代應(yīng)用程序和XMLWebServices的內(nèi)部Windows組件。它以系統(tǒng)虛擬機作為編程平臺,以通用語言運行庫(Common

8、LanguageRuntime)為基礎(chǔ),支持多種語言(C#、VB、C++、Python等)的軟件開發(fā)平臺。微軟.NETFramework框架主要包括公共語言運行時(CLR)和.NetFramework類庫(FCL),以及VC++.NeT、C#、VB.NeT和VJ#開發(fā)語言工具。微軟.NETFramework框架的最高版本現(xiàn)為?NETFramework4.5,它是從1.12.0、3.0、3.5、4.0不斷發(fā)展而來。在實際軟件項目中應(yīng)用最多的是

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文

此文檔下載收益歸作者所有

當(dāng)前文檔最多預(yù)覽五頁,下載文檔查看全文
溫馨提示:
1. 部分包含數(shù)學(xué)公式或PPT動畫的文件,查看預(yù)覽時可能會顯示錯亂或異常,文件下載后無此問題,請放心下載。
2. 本文檔由用戶上傳,版權(quán)歸屬用戶,天天文庫負(fù)責(zé)整理代發(fā)布。如果您對本文檔版權(quán)有爭議請及時聯(lián)系客服。
3. 下載前請仔細(xì)閱讀文檔內(nèi)容,確認(rèn)文檔內(nèi)容符合您的需求后進行下載,若出現(xiàn)內(nèi)容與標(biāo)題不符可向本站投訴處理。
4. 下載文檔時可能由于網(wǎng)絡(luò)波動等原因無法下載或下載錯誤,付費完成后未能成功下載的用戶請聯(lián)系客服處理。